Flutter app development has become one of the top trends in the present era. Businesses have realized the potential of having an app developed. With the massive increase in mobile phone users, the opportunity of a mobile app to scale your business has also become higher. Flutter is an open-source mobile app development framework launched by Google back in 2018. Both newbies and experienced Android and iOS app developers find this platform reliable and productive. Flutter is the utmost option for developing native applications now. This is because of its high-quality native interface across the platforms. When it comes to cross-platform mobile app development, Flutter brings an extensive range of benefits alongside its reliability. Before further ado, let’s talk more about how to hire flutter developers.
What is a Flutter Developer?
When it comes to mobile app development, Flutter is one of the top platforms that come to mind. The flutter framework is rising, and top flutter app development companies are leveraging this technology to build the best apps for diverse businesses. Owing to this, flutter developers are also in high demand. A flutter developer builds cross-platform apps that seem like native ones. They utilize this technology and build apps for digital platforms like mobile, desktop, web, and windows.
Flutter developers use dart language to write code for building apps thatโs why they are also known as Dart developers. As flutter has emerged a couple of years ago, these developers must be familiar with developing apps using other frameworks. Moreover, Flutter developers should have demonstrative graphical skills to create interactive UIs for the users that would increase user retention.
Why Use Flutter For App Development?
Flutter is a great way for a startup to grow their business and widen their consumer base when they donโt have much budget for creating multiple apps. Similarly, developers can build, deploy and release a mobile application on multiple platforms.
Also, you can easily test your minimum viable product (MVP) with Flutter. Interestingly, flutter looks native on all platforms and you can protect your wallet and show investors what youโre working on.
Flutter has prioritized the developer experience which is responsible for the developer to experience a reliable coding process. Ultimately, it will become easier for the developers to meet your goals and build a perfect app.
Following are some of the major aspects due to which flutter is preferred over other development frameworks.
- Fast Development Process
- Reduced Cost of Development
- Single Codebase for Multiple Platforms
- More Time to Market the App
- Simple & Easy Logic Implementation
- Customizable Widgets
- Quick Testing using Hot Reload feature
How to Hire Flutter Developers?

As flutter app development is a hot trend in the present times, it is also becoming challenging to find and hire developers. It doesnโt necessarily mean that there is a shortage of developers or it is rare to find them but it is about finding the right developers for your particular needs.
Flutter is relatively new which makes it hard to find developers who truly know how to work with this platform. There are a couple of options from where you can choose to hire a flutter developer.
1. Hire Flutter Freelancers
2. Onboard an In-House Team
3. Outsourcing Companies
Hire Flutter Freelancers
Hiring a freelance flutter developer is never a wrong decision. If youโve realized that hiring an in-house developer is going to be too costly and complex, then a freelance flutter developer should be your choice.
Freelance developers are reliable and the first option when it comes to small businesses or startups. It is a cost-effective way to solve your app development problems. This is because you only have to pay them for the number of hours they work. Moreover, you donโt need to pay for their taxes and workspaces. This sounds great as many businesses, especially small companies, and startups, also start with freelancers.
Nowadays, there are lots of freelance platforms that facilitate individuals to provide their services. These freelance platforms have strict rules and regulations for service providers which makes the hiring process secure and less risky. In this way, businesses can outreach and hire the individuals offering the services they need.
Nonetheless, there could be some drawbacks to hiring a freelance flutter developer as well. Freelance developers work in different time zones depending upon the location they are based in. This could create a communication barrier between you and the developers in case you have larger time differences. Moreover, no one can guarantee that the developers could fulfill your job or not. You can indeed have an idea by analyzing the reviews on its profile but it also depends upon the scope of your project. Additionally, there isnโt any opportunity for you to verify if the person you hired is working himself or not.
After all, managing a team of developers could also be a daunting task for you. As the developers work in time zones according to their geographical locations, it can be difficult to manage all operations.
Responsibilities of a Flutter Developer
A flutter developer should be wholesome in handling any app development project from ideation to development. One should not fall into scope creep due to poor project management skills. Letโs have a closer look at the responsibilities of a flutter developer.
- Make a proper workflow to analyze and understand the scope of the project.
- The developer should be working with the team in a hand-holding manner.
- Report to the stakeholder about the progress timely.
- Fixing any issue/bug caused before the app launch or even after the app launch.
- Handle the updates and possible security threats.
- Write the code clean and readable so that it saves time to write and is easy to understand.
- The flutter developer should be aware of current mobile app development trends to better meet the userโs expectations and the clientโs needs.
- Should be able to meet the deadlines and complete the project in the agreed timeframe.
Onboard an In-house Team
You can hire dedicated professionals after assessing them through interviews and form a team of developers. It is quite an expensive approach for a solution to any of your development-related concerns. An in-house development team works solely under your supervision which increases productivity and transparency of the work process.
You can timely assess the progress of work, communicate readily and coordinate with the team effectively. This also reduces the cost of the development as you hire the developers on agreed terms. There is no chance of facing an increased cost to handle a project. Because the team is responsible to complete the project and rectify any errors caused along the development process.
Related Post – Important Flutter Interviews Technical Questions
However, it can be time-consuming to form a development team as youโll need to filter the best candidates. All of this hustle involves interviewing candidates, shortlisting them, finalizing the salary package, and then onboarding the selected ones.
There are some drawbacks to hiring an in-house development team as well. You will have to buy hardware and software, pay rent as well as allow paid leaves to the employees. Furthermore, skilled and talented flutter developer salary is usually more than the freelance developers as well as outsourcing companies.
You must be wondering where to hire an in-house development team. Well, thatโs not a big deal as well. There are several platforms that are popular for their reliable hiring processes.
Following are some of the apps for hiring an in-house developers team or any individual:
- Glassdoor
- Indeed
- ZipRecruiter
- DesignRush
It is so simple to outreach potential individuals and offers them jobs using the apps listed above. Just head over to any of these platforms, and post a job describing all your requirements and stuff. Surprisingly, thousands of people will be reaching out to you in a couple of hours.
Outsource to Flutter App Development Companies
Outsourcing is gaining popularity these days as it offers affordable prices along with quality work. Many businesses rely on outsourcing companies to accomplish their goals. You get to work in an organized and professional environment when you opt for an outsource app development company. There are three main engagement models for working with an outsourcing company. These are:
Dedicated Team
In this model, you hire a desired number of developers as a team and pay them on an hourly basis. You have to look at all the managerial concerns and handle the project yourself. The team is only responsible for completing the task assigned to them.
Time & Material
This model is totally based on resources as you have to pay for each part of the completed work. The development team is responsible for the whole project from design to launch. This model makes management and planning more flexible.
Fixed Price
It is a perfect model for startups and the ones willing to have an MVP for their business. You need to clarify your requirements and deadlines first. The outsourcing development team is responsible for all the managerial tasks and accomplishments.
FlutterDesk is the ultimate choice when you decide to hire a flutter developer. As a well-known Flutter app development company, we utilize this iconic cross-platform framework for building highly scalable Android and iOS apps that help you reach your business goals. Depending on your project requirement and scope, you can hire a flutter app maker and make your online presence more dominant.
Our Flutter App Development Services
We create scalable and feature-rich cross-platform apps for iOS and Android with our Flutter application development team. Our dedicated team of flutter developers has helped businesses achieve their goals by developing high-performance, scalable and interactive apps. Besides creating any app from scratch, our result-driven and diversified Flutter app development services comprise:
- Flutter APP UI/UX Design
- App Migration to Flutter
- Custom Flutter App Development
- Cross-platform App Development
- Flutter App Consulting
- Maintenance and Support
Why Hire Flutter Developers from FlutterDesk?
There are several flutter app development companies that maintain a high quality of work. We, at FlutterDesk, ensure not just quality but also post-launch support to make sure you achieve what you paid for. Every project we take on is more of a partnership for us. We believe in building long-term relationships with our clients.
If you strive to accept the real capabilities of cross-platform mobile app development, you should hire a flutter app developer from FlutterDesk. Our professional developers help us transform the development trends and deliver robust flutter development services to clients in various industries.
Here are some more reasons for hiring our flutter app developers:
One Stop Solution
Got an idea on your mind? Get in touch with us today and our team will be there to turn your ideas into real-world, highly scalable, and intuitive apps. From ideation to development and then publishing, our flutter app development team has got all the expertise in solving all of your tech-related problems.
Flexible Hiring Model
At FlutterDesk, we offer flexibility to our clients to select from different engagement and hiring models rather than working on unwanted, rigid, and strict parameters.
On-Time Delivery
Our team of flutter developers leverages cutting-edge technologies and adopts an agile methodology that helps us deliver our projects on time.
Cost-effective Services
We always value delivering quality services at the minimum budget. Offering an ideal combination of cost-effective rates with amazing quality, we make sure the lowest pricing is our utmost priority.
Maintenance & Support
Unlike other flutter app development companies, we donโt leave working with you until you are no longer facing any issues even after the app launch. Decide to have your app developed and get our reliable maintenance and support teams to assist you during every stage of development and delivery.
What Next?
In the present times, mobile apps are the only way to uplift the growth of your business. There are many ways in which you can unlock the higher potential of your business using a mobile app. Mobile app advertising is one of the ways to generate massive revenues from your app with in-app advertising. If you want to know how much it costs to hire a flutter developer then explore it now!
I hope you find this blog helpful. And you must have understood the approaches we can take to hire a developer. Do comment below if you have any queries or suggestions.
2 thoughts on “Hire Flutter Developers | Flutter App Development Company”
Nice blog thanks for sharing such amazing information and i hope you keep on share such kind of useful information daily.